To gain knowledge about the development process of modern nursing, nursing philosophy and values, basic concepts and principles in nursing, nursing theories and models, roles and responsibilities of nursing.
Course Content
This course contains; Introduction to the course
Introduction to nursing: Nursing as science, art, and profession,Historical development process of nursing,Nursing and Philosophy ,Analysis of the care concept and the roles and responsibilities of nursing in care,Nursing values and ethical approach,Nursing paradigms-1: Human and Environment,Nursing paradigms -2: Health and Nursing,Midterm,Nursing theories and models ,Examples of nursing care models-1: Florence Nightingale Environmental Model,Examples of nursing care models-2: Marjory Gordon Functional Health Pattern Model,Examples of nursing care models-3: Roper, Logan and Tierney Nursing Model,Nursing process-1: Clinical decision-making process, critical thinking, diagnosis,
planning ,Nursing process-2: Implementation, evaluation, documentation and reporting
Nursing process sample case sharing
,Final Exam.
